Document Description
The California Department of Public Healht is a responsible agency for this project. The OPUD's proposed project is to add flouride to the north and south OPUD public water systems. To accomplish this, flouride feed systems will be installed at well #4, Well #28, the Wheeler Water Treatment Plant and Plumas Lake Water Treatment Plant.

Reasons for Exemption
Section 15301 permits the repair, maintenance, and minor alteration of existing facilities owned by a public utility and used to provide public utility services. Because all construction would occur within the developed area of the existing water systems in an urban area, no significant environmental effects or cumulative impacts are expected, nor is the project area located adjacent to a scenic highway, on or adjacent to a hazardous waste site listen pursuant to 65962.5 of the California Government Code, or within or adjacent to a historical resource.
